App Development
Expert mobile app development services for iOS and Android. We create engaging, high-performance applications that deliver exceptional user experiences and drive business growth.
Comprehensive mobile app development solutions for all your business needs.
Native mobile applications built specifically for iOS and Android platforms with optimal performance.
Single codebase applications that run seamlessly across multiple platforms.
Intuitive and engaging mobile app interfaces designed for optimal user experience.
Seamless integration with third-party APIs and backend services for enhanced functionality.
A structured approach ensuring successful app development from concept to launch.
1
2
3
4
5
Why Choose Us
We combine global best practices with deep local market knowledge to deliver exceptional results
100+ successful brand transformations across Saudi Arabia.
Deep understanding of Saudi culture, consumer behavior, and market dynamics.
Average 300% increase in brand awareness and engagement metrics.
90% of projects delivered on time with exceptional quality standards.
We specialize in developing various types of mobile applications across different industries.
Enterprise solutions for productivity and workflow management.
Community-driven platforms with social networking features.
Shopping applications with payment integration and order management.
Media and gaming applications for user engagement
Medical and wellness applications with secure data handling.
Learning management systems and educational tools.
Choose the right package for your mobile app development needs.
Simple app with core functionality.
Feature-rich app for both platforms.
Most Popular
Complex app with custom features.
Don’t just take our word for it hear from the businesses we’ve helped transform.
Native apps are built specifically for one platform (iOS or Android) using platform-specific languages and tools, offering optimal performance and full access to device features. Cross-platform apps use frameworks like React Native or Flutter to create one codebase that runs on multiple platforms, reducing development time and cost but with some performance trade-offs. We help you choose the best approach based on your specific requirements, budget, and target audience.
Development time varies significantly based on app complexity. A simple app with basic features takes 8-12 weeks, while a complex app with advanced features can take 16-24 weeks or more. Factors affecting timeline include: number of features, design complexity, platform choice (single vs multiple), third-party integrations, and app store approval process. We provide detailed project timelines during planning and keep you updated throughout development.
Our comprehensive process includes: discovery and requirements gathering, market research and competitor analysis, UI/UX design and prototyping, development and coding, quality assurance testing, app store submission and approval, launch support, and post-launch maintenance. We also provide project management, regular progress updates, and training for your team to manage app content and analytics.
Yes! We develop apps for both iOS and Android platforms. You can choose native development for each platform (for maximum performance) or cross-platform development (for cost efficiency). We ensure your app provides excellent user experience on all devices and screen sizes, following each platform’s design guidelines and best practices for optimal user adoption.
We handle the entire app store submission process for both Apple App Store and Google Play Store. This includes: preparing app store assets, writing compelling descriptions, setting up app store accounts, submitting for review, addressing any feedback from app store reviewers, and managing the launch process. We have extensive experience with app store guidelines and ensure your app meets all requirements for approval.
Absolutely! We offer comprehensive post-launch support including: bug fixes and technical issues, app store updates and maintenance, performance monitoring and optimization, feature enhancements and new functionality, operating system compatibility updates, and analytics reporting. Our support packages range from 3 months to ongoing maintenance contracts based on your needs.
Yes, we specialize in system integrations. We can connect your app with: CRM systems, payment gateways, inventory management systems, email marketing platforms, social media platforms, analytics tools, and custom APIs. Our team has experience with major platforms and can build custom APIs to ensure seamless data flow between your app and existing business systems.
Security is our top priority. We implement multiple security measures: encrypted data transmission, secure user authentication, protected API endpoints, regular security audits, compliance with data protection regulations (including local Saudi regulations), secure payment processing, and regular security updates. We follow industry best practices and can provide additional security features for sensitive applications.
We build apps with scalability in mind, making future updates straightforward. For changes, we offer: feature enhancement planning, development of new functionality, user interface updates, performance improvements, and integration of new services. We provide change request processes with transparent pricing and timelines. Our modular development approach means adding features won’t disrupt existing functionality.
Our service experts are ready to discuss your specific requirements and provide detailed answers.
Turn your app idea into reality with our expert development team. Let’s create something amazing together.